Every heart diagram labeledwill clearly show these valves. These valves allow blood flow in one direction only. Different valves perform different functions. Tricuspid valve is located between the right ventricle of your heart and the right atrium, and allows the blood to move from the right atrium to the right ventricle.

Cell Membrane (Plasma Membrane) - Genome.gov The cell membrane, also called the plasma membrane, is found in all cells and separates the interior of the cell from the outside environment. Tonicity can be understood in different ways for animal cells and plant cells. In an animal cell: In a hypertonic environment, water rushes out of the cell to establish equilibrium and cell shrivels ; In a hypotonic environment, water rushes into the cell to establish equilibrium and cell lyses …

Vacuole - Genome.gov Definition. A vacuole is a membrane-bound cell organelle. In animal cells, vacuoles are generally small and help sequester waste products. In plant cells, vacuoles help maintain water balance. Sometimes a single vacuole can take up most of the interior space of the plant cell.

› cells › bactcellInteractive Bacteria Cell Model - CELLS alive In the space are enzymes and other proteins that help digest and move nutrients into the cell. Cell Wall: Composed of peptidoglycan (polysaccharides + protein), the cell wall maintains the overall shape of a bacterial cell. The three primary shapes in bacteria are coccus (spherical), bacillus (rod-shaped) and spirillum (spiral).

Plant - Wikipedia Plant cells are typically distinguished by their large water-filled central vacuole, chloroplasts, and rigid cell walls that are made up of cellulose, hemicellulose, and pectin. Cell division is also characterized by the development of a phragmoplast for the construction of a cell plate in the late stages of cytokinesis .
